    Dome light replacement on a 1997 Toyota Camry
    How do I get into the dome light of my 1997 Toyota Camry CE to replace the bulb?

    First buy a couple of 3175 bulbs. This bulb is about an inch long tube with metal contacts at each end. I paid about 3 US dollars for a pack of two bulbs.

    Sit in the middle of the backseat. The dome light will be right in front of you. On the right hand side you'll see a small notch for prying out the lens. Pop the lens out. And might as well turn the light switch off and close the door. Belt and suspenders you know.

    The bulb only snaps into place but is recessed a bit. You can pop it out with a screwdriver but insulate the tip with electrical tape first. Snap the new bulb in. Look at the lens to see how it snaps in. Snap it in. Switch on.

    Bask in the light!

    An easy job.
